首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Golang
勇敢的先登
创建于2021-07-26
订阅专栏
关于go语言的文章
暂无订阅
共6篇文章
创建于2021-07-26
订阅专栏
默认顺序
默认顺序
最早发布
最新发布
Go select用法 | Go主题月
使用 select 切换协程 从不同的并发执行的协程中获取值可以通过关键字select来完成,它和switch控制语句非常相似(章节5.3)也被称作通信开关;它的行为像是“你准备好了吗”的轮询机制;s
Go并发的协程与通道 | Go主题月
不要通过共享内存来通信,而通过通信来共享内存。 Go协程goroutine 什么是`goroutine`
Go常用字符串处理函数 | Go主题月
go语言中处理string的函数,主要在strings和strconv这两个包中。作为一种基本数据结构,每种语言都有一些对于字符串的预定义处理函数。Go 中使用 `strings` 包来完成对字符串的
Go面向对象 | Go主题月
我们都知道,go语言中是没有`class`的概念的,但是go语言还是支持面向对象编程,只不过go语言的面向对象有点异类。
Go中的map | Go主题月
先使用sort模块对键排序,然后按键顺序取值。 可以将这种忽略value的map当作一个字符串集合。 整体上看,go的map采用除留余数法来进行哈希运算。采用拉链法来处理哈希冲突,即使用链表来存储哈希结果相同的元素。思路上与java的HashMap相同,只是具体实现上不大相同。…
Go中的array和slice | Go主题月
数组是同一类型元素的固定长度的序列。 在go语言中一般不直接使用数组。 和数组对应的数据结构是slice,切片。 切片代表变长的序列。 slice的底层引用了一个array对象。 一个slice由三部分组成,指针,长度和容量。 容量表示最大长度,所以长度不能超过容量。当向sli…